The Fool
Upright: beginnings, innocence, spontaneity, free spirit
Reversed: recklessness, risk-taking, naivety
The Sun
Upright: positivity, fun, warmth, success
Reversed: inner child, feeling down, overly optimistic
Ten of Swords
Upright: painful endings, betrayal, rock bottom, loss
Reversed: recovery, regeneration, inevitable end
